Navigating Your Online Presence

In our increasingly digital world, every click, share, and comment leaves a lasting mark. This record, known as your digital footprint, can have both positive and negative consequences. Understanding how to manage your online presence is crucial for protecting your privacy, cultivating your reputation, and realizing your aspirations.

By embracing best practices, you can reduce the amount of personal information you share online, track your digital activity, and proactively influence the narrative surrounding your online identity.

Here are a few key steps to take:

* Scrutinize your existing social media profiles and configurations.

* Restrict the amount of personal information you share publicly.

* Consider before posting anything online, as it can have long-term ramifications.

* Employ strong passwords and two-factor authentication to safeguard your accounts.

* Regularly check your credit reports for any suspicious activity.

Remember, your digital footprint is an ever-evolving reflection of who you are online. By taking control of your online presence, you can cultivate a positive and authentic representation of yourself in the digital world.
